Inspection and Verification

WARNING: This page is about a different car, the 2009 Mercury Grand Marquis and 2009 Ford Crown Victoria. However, it is still accessible from the selected car via links, so may be relevant.
  1. Verify the customer concern.
  2. Visually inspect for obvious signs of mechanical or electrical damage.
    VISUAL INSPECTION CHART

    Mechanical Electrical
    • Ignition key
    • Ignition switch
    • Multifunction switch
    • Steering column shrouds
    • Battery Junction Box (BJB) fuse 1 (30A)
    • Central Junction Box (CJB) fuse(s):
      • 1 (10A)
      • 3 (5A)
      • 5 (7.5A)
      • 7 (10A)
      • 9 (7.5A)
      • 11 (15A)
      • 13 (10A)
      • 15 (10A)
      • 17 (10A)
      • 20 (10A)
      • 22 (10A)
      • 24 (10A)
      • 26 (10A)
    • Lighting Control Module (LCM)
    • Wiring, terminals or connectors
  3. If an obvious cause for an observed or reported concern is found, correct the cause (if possible) before proceeding to the next step.
  4. NOTE: Make sure to use the latest scan tool software release.
  5. If the cause is not visually evident, connect the scan tool to the Data Link Connector (DLC).
  6. NOTE: The Vehicle Communication Module (VCM) LED prove out confirms power and ground from the DLC are provided to the VCM.
  7. If the scan tool does not communicate with the VCM:
    • check the VCM connection to the vehicle.
    • check the scan tool connection to the VCM.
    • refer to MODULE COMMUNICATIONS NETWORK article, No Power To The Scan Tool, to diagnose no communication with the scan tool.
  8. If the scan tool does not communicate with the vehicle:
    • verify the ignition key is in the ON position.
    • verify the scan tool operation with a known good vehicle.
    • refer to MODULE COMMUNICATIONS NETWORK article to diagnose no response from the PCM.
  9. Carry out the network test.
    • If the scan tool responds with no communication for one or more modules, refer to MODULE COMMUNICATIONS NETWORK article.
    • If the network test passes, retrieve and record continuous memory DTCs.
  10. Clear the continuous DTCs and carry out the self-test diagnostics for the Lighting Control Module (LCM).
  11. If the DTCs retrieved are related to the concern, go to LIGHTING CONTROL MODULE (LCM) DIAGNOSTIC TROUBLE CODE INDEX . For all other DTCs, refer to the Master DTC Chart in MULTIFUNCTION ELECTRONIC MODULES article.
  12. If no DTCs related to the concern are retrieved, go to Symptom Chart .
LIGHTING CONTROL MODULE (LCM) DIAGNOSTIC TROUBLE CODE INDEX

DTC Description DTC Caused By Action
B1352 Ignition Key-In Circuit Failure Lighting Control Module (LCM) REFER to the Master DTC Chart in MULTIFUNCTION ELECTRONIC MODULES article.
B1359 Ignition RUN/ACC Circuit Failure LCM Go to Pinpoint Test B .
B1555 RUN/START Input Circuit Failure LCM Go to Pinpoint Test C .
- All other LCM DTCs LCM REFER to the Master DTC Chart in MULTIFUNCTION ELECTRONIC MODULES article.
